Subject: Handing off the order-cutoff rule

Hi there — quick heads-up before you start. The Crumbleton bakery app has a hard cutoff: custom cake orders lock at 2 p.m. the day before pickup. I used to own the cutoff logic and its many edge cases (holidays, early-close days, the infamous croissant exception). I'm rotating to the inventory side, so that responsibility is moving. Going forward, all cutoff-rule questions and changes go through the person named below.

approver of kahag-kahog = Casir Kelax

## TKT-4482: Signature check failing on validator plugins

For weekly sync: the Marrowell plugin loader rejects all third-party validator bundles since Tuesday's deploy. Root cause: the loader was updated to require the rotated key, but the registry still serves bundles signed with the retired one. Impact: no new validators can be installed; existing ones unaffected. Fix: re-sign all registry bundles and redeploy the loader config. Owner assigned; ETA Thursday. Bundles must verify against the current key below.

deploy key for tadup-bajep: bky13_nmZsz8EEqKbMi

Finance Review Summary — Customer Concentration

For the board: the review confirms that Vantory Logistics now represents 41% of Pellamar Systems' recurring revenue, up from 28% last year. While the relationship remains healthy, a single renewal decision could materially affect covenant headroom. Management proposes accelerating the Strathen mid-market programme and diversifying into the Corvale sector to bring concentration below 30% within six quarters. The mitigation plan depends on the strategy outlined immediately below.

management briefing: Headcount on the Praok team goes from 16 to 91 by the end of March. Gross margin on Praok came in at 2 percent against a plan of 26 percent.

Runbook 7.3 — account recovery during GC pauses (Pairline matching service). If a recovery request stalls while the matcher is in a stop-the-world pause, wait for the pause counter to reset before retrying; do not force-restart the shard. Once the service responds, authenticate to the recovery console using the passphrase given below.

recovery phrase for fajeg-kawep: druix-gorius-briax-ulaeth-fraox-lammir-pelox-jormir-pelwyn-julir